Transaction 88998c2ed8795790a9555c5c446c0961844540c80c34b2f2e2e91b0e439ee847

2 Input
1 Outputs
  • 88998c2ed8795790a9555c5c446c0961844540c80c34b2f2e2e91b0e439ee847:0
  • value  77039
    address  17wEBL76n8aaLzWEmaWRtNvof9xySeEyt9